Output 4e2374cca420970585242990e417a21f440d41fbc96b26a16a2443d797d59118:2
- value
- 43525339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20340034ae5073dcc0604b3bba9867108d1605a4 OP_EQUAL
- address
- 34dHqm81MniyZ3x2QCmRp7cvs4WucbN6jH
- transaction
- 4e2374cca420970585242990e417a21f440d41fbc96b26a16a2443d797d59118
- confirmations
- 302446
- spent
- true